Prairieview Lutheran Home, situated in Danforth, Illinois, is a senior living community offering a range of care services, with primary facilities focused on nursing-home care and additional support for assisted living. It is guided by a faith-based mission to provide compassionate and comprehensive care to its residents. The facility is designed to cater to both short-term rehabilitation and long-term care needs, accommodating individuals with varying levels of medical and personal care requirements.
Several specialized services are available at Prairieview Lutheran Home, including occupational, physical, and speech therapies, essential for tailored stroke care and recovery processes. Certified by Medicare and Medicaid, and participating since February 1998, the facility ensures that the care provided meets certain federal standards. With specialized wound care and memory care included in its service repertoire, the home addresses the complex needs of its residents. There are 24 current occupants, who benefit from the various clubs and communities aimed at enhancing social interaction and engagement.
To support resident and family well-being, Prairieview Lutheran Home offers counseling services. With facilities like a barber/beauty salon, they attend to personal grooming needs, contributing to the residents’ quality of life. The home also supports resident-led councils to ensure family members have a voice in the care and community dynamics. However, reviews of the facility indicate challenges, particularly regarding staff conduct and adequacy, including specific incidents that have affected its reputation negatively. Additionally, feedback raises concerns about staffing sufficiency and the execution of care plans, though the facility's cleanliness and atmosphere received praise. These insights underscore the diverse experiences within the home, highlighting areas for operational improvements and the impact of staff training and professionalism on overall care quality.
Costs at this community start at $1,890 and range up to $5,551. The average price in the community is $3,720, which is less than the average price in the area of $4,505.
